Transaction 3e0bdd59e9df94bf215c0fb03af568098535a1a8d67d5fc433559305fddd4406
1 Input
1 Output
-
3e0bdd59e9df94bf215c0fb03af568098535a1a8d67d5fc433559305fddd4406:0
- value
- 969943
- script pubkey
- OP_0 OP_PUSHBYTES_20 c371daff1837798aacf1fe952e4046dee4b81307
- address
- bc1qcdca4lccxauc4t83l62juszxmmjtsyc86g44fr